  2. I'm not sure on genuine part number, but I work at repco and there are definitely no listings for boot struts for any skyline. I've also wanted to change mine and would like to know another option but I've called a strut specialist near me. I asked about re-gassing them and he said with 32/33's you pretty much have to pull off the entire lever/bracket of the boot as its all connected but you would have to bring it to him as taking it off may cause issues with boot seals ect. I did ask him is there any way to remove the ball and socket joint at the bottom and he said no, don't bother trying you'll more than likely bend the strut.

  6. Ultimate Auto Trim located in Melbourne, hit them up a email of what exactly it is you want. The seat covers are custom tailor made to suit your vehicle and the material they use are leather vinyl. I got this quote for my 33 gtst: front pair, back seats, door trims and centre console with Nissan embroided into the seat covers all up for $590 + shipping. And to point out the obvious it is all DIY.
